Output dd32e7e10cd37218408f237c5e35cdffdfd8165569dd751ff1ceae3d1848aefa:2

value
1376509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f495aa90a36d2d7180a9f997dabc0cf767 OP_EQUAL
address
3BMEXdru962xdRhRBU6v6JC9L2agufd26B
transaction
dd32e7e10cd37218408f237c5e35cdffdfd8165569dd751ff1ceae3d1848aefa
confirmations
329101
spent
true